Inclusion Criteria:
- Subjects with primary ICH with IVH
- ICH score 2-4, , with origin of the hematoma in the basal ganglia and blood in the third and/or ventricle
- Patient is not considered a surgical candidate by neurosurgery service
Exclusion Criteria:
- No history of diseases or drugs that affect the immunological system.
- ICH score 1 and 5
- Current participation in another research drug treatment protocol
- Previously known intracranial arteriovenous malformation or aneurysms
- Intracerebral hematoma considered to be related to trauma
- ICH is located in the pons
- Blood in the subarachnoid space visualized on CT scan
